Joint Admission Test for MCA/MSc (IIT JAM)
Conducted by: IIT Roorkee (for 2011)
About the Institute:
The Indian Institutes of Technology (IITs) is a group of 15 autonomous engineering and technology-oriented institutes of higher education. They are among the most premier institutes of the country.
Purpose: To shortlist students for the MCA and other Dual Degree and Post-Bachelor Degree programs at the IITs.
Cost of form: Rs 1000 (Offline); Rs 900 (Online)
Eligibility Criteria: A Bachelor’s Degree with a minimum of 55%.
Date of Examination: 8 May, 2011
Deadline for Application submission: January
Selection Process: Each candidate is supposed to take a written test
Type of Questions: Fully Objective
Any Negative Marking? Yes, for each incorrect answer, 1/3 of the maximum marks assigned to that question would be deducted.
Based on the test, separate rank lists shall be prepared for General, OBC (non creamy layer), SC, ST and PD candidates.
